The Ultimate Cherry Pie

A cherry pie is a dessert pie stuffed with cherries. Cherry pie is typically cooked with sour cherries instead of sweet ones. Though Morello cherries are a popular option, other types of cherry, such as the black cherry, may be used instead.
Lemon Pie with Blueberry Meringue

You can find freeze-dried blueberries at Trader Joe’s or online, giving the fluffy topping its purple color. While creating your pie crust is best, we won’t tell anyone if you buy one from the store instead. Important: boil the filling for 30 seconds after adding the cornstarch. Doing so may eliminate any starchy qualities and ensure that your pie will be set up correctly.
